6 Men and 6 Women That Could Win The 2020 Royal Rumble

While WWE’s biggest show of the year is always WrestleMania, it’s the Royal Rumble that arguably most fans look most forward to watching.

A truly unique gimmick match that always has its fair share of surprises, returns, comedy spots and ultimately sets up the road to ‘Mania itself.

One of the most exciting aspects of the matches for fans also is trying to predict who will come out that year’s winners.

Let’s take a look at six men and six women who are likely to be the last one standing at the end of their contests.


Roman Reigns

Roman Reigns seems to be the obvious choice.

Given now that the fan backlash against the ‘Big Dog’ has dissipated and he is arguably the top face on SmackDown, there’s a pretty good chance we could see Reigns win and go on to face Universal Champion ‘The Fiend’ Bray Wyatt to main event another WrestleMania.


Keith Lee

The big man has impressed a lot over the last few months and more importantly, caught the eye of Vince McMahon during the build to Survivor Series and at the pay-per-view itself. He was the last to be eliminated in the men’s five-on-five-on-five battle, only to lose at the end to Reigns.

It may be too early for the ‘Limitless’ one to win now but this also could be a good “strike while it’s hot” option.
